Output 67cd7277e16249f721bebbe70cc59a508508258081b3181180986bf814953dbc:42

value
67160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b017c6e8ddf2c1749df383dbf8f9c22376d1978a OP_EQUAL
address
3Hk7LMqvo3ojHfgUE7amJLmExRAbm4h38B
transaction
67cd7277e16249f721bebbe70cc59a508508258081b3181180986bf814953dbc
confirmations
241993
spent
true